I. To Preserve Health and Save Doctors' Bills.

HE preservation of health is of far greater importance than to dose a man after he is sick. To gratify "a false hunger," or slake " a false thirst," are only provocatives to disease. It should be remembered that we live not by what we eat, but by what we digest. Neither Walpole, who thought that with diet and patience all diseases might be cured; nor Montesquieu, who held that health, purchased by vigorously watching over diet, was but a tedious disease, was far from the mark. But a wise discretion in eating is better than all.
